The Driver Trainer is responsible for developing, delivering, and assessing driver training programmes to ensure all UPS drivers in the UK meet statutory, operational, and company-specific requirements for safe and competent driving. This role is crucial in maintaining UPS's high standards of safety, efficiency, and customer service.

What You'll Do

  • Deliver Driver Training: Conduct comprehensive training for both novice and experienced drivers across all vehicle types (e.g., vans, HGVs/LGVs) and driving disciplines in accordance with UPS's safe driving methods and policies (e.g., Integrad curriculum). Utilise a variety of training methods, including classroom instruction, 3D computer simulations, webcast learning modules, and practical on-road training. Provide expert guidance and hands-on coaching to develop driver skills, enhance safety awareness, and improve driving efficiencies.
  • Curriculum Development & Maintenance: Design, update, and maintain up-to-date driver course materials, including training literature, presentations, and assessment tools, in line with legislative changes and company best practices. Stay informed of changes in driving legislation (e.g., DVSA regulations, CPC requirements) and industry best practices, making recommendations for curriculum adjustments.
  • Assessment and Feedback: Assess driving standards through practical and theoretical evaluations, providing constructive feedback to drivers to facilitate continuous improvement. Identify individual and collective training needs and develop tailored interventions. Maintain accurate and detailed records of driver competence, training completed, and assessment results.
  • Safety and Compliance: Champion a strong safety culture within the organisation, ensuring drivers adhere to all safety protocols and company guidelines. Be responsible for the safety and conduct of students and resources during training and assessment sessions (e.g., daily vehicle checks, maintenance of training vehicles). Contribute to the overall safety performance of the fleet by reducing incidents and promoting proactive safety behaviours.
  • Mentorship and Support: Act as a mentor to new and developing drivers, providing ongoing support and guidance beyond initial training. Offer expert knowledge and advice to drivers and operational teams regarding driving standards and safety.
  • Administration and Reporting: Establish and maintain effective administrative systems for training records. Manage the collection, maintenance, and integrity of data within training systems. Prepare reports on training effectiveness, driver performance, and compliance.
  • Continuous Professional Development: Maintain a high level of personal driving skill and knowledge. Engage in continuous professional development (CPD) in subject matter areas as directed by organisational requirements, including "train-the-trainer" classes.

What You'll Need

  • Essential: Proven experience as a professional driver, ideally within a multi-drop or logistics environment. Strong understanding of UK driving laws and regulations (e.g., Road Traffic Act, Working Time Directive, Tachograph regulations if applicable). Excellent driving record with a full Clean UK Driving license. Demonstrable experience in delivering training or coaching adults. Strong communication and interpersonal skills, with the ability to engage and motivate diverse groups of learners. Ability to design and produce high-quality training materials. Proficiency in IT systems, including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, PowerPoint) and potentially learning management systems. Self-motivated, organised, and able to work effectively in a fast-paced environment. Flexibility to travel to various UPS locations across the UK as required for training delivery.
  • Desirable: Recognised teaching or training qualification (e.g., Level 3 teaching qualification, PTLLS/AET). Approved Driving Instructor (ADI) qualification from the DVSA. Experience as an Emergency Response Driving Instructor (if applicable to specific roles). A clean C1 or C (HGV/LGV) driving license with relevant CPC qualification. Experience with advanced driving techniques (e.g., defensive driving, eco-driving).
